#2E8696 Hex color

#2E8696

The hexadecimal color code #2E8696 corresponds to the code RGB( 46, 134, 150 ). It's a shade of Blue. This color is a combination of red (at 0,18 level), green (at 0,53 level) and blue (at 0,59 level). Its brightness is 38% and its saturation is 53%. It is composed of red at 13%, green at 40% and blue at 45%.

Uses of #2E8696 in CSS

When using #2E8696 as the background color, consider selecting a lighter text color for improved readability. If you want to use #2E8696 as the text color, prefer a light background, such as Blanc.
